2017-10-09 12 views
0

저는 Linphone에서 Android 폰으로 전화를 걸고 있습니다. 두 가지 모바일 앱이 모두 Freeswitch 서버에 등록되었습니다.가끔씩 전화 교환을 설정할 수 없습니다.

그러나 내가 전화를 걸면 설정되지 않습니다. 무작위로만 발생합니다. 서버에서 덤프를 확인한 결과 프리 쉬 스위치는 B쪽에 초대를 계속 보내지 만 초대에 대한 응답을받지 못했습니다. 초대장에는 여러 개의 SIP URL이 있습니다.

누군가가이 문제를 해결할 수 있습니까? 서버 구성과 관련된 것이 있습니까?

감사합니다.

+0

Correction-- 다른 모금 uris.Different 포트와 IP를 여러 초대가 있었다. –

+0

나는 또한 이것이 udp 연결을 통해 일어나는 것을 발견했다. –

+0

장치의 네트워크 상태가 불안정하여 IP/포트를 자주 변경하는 경우 일 수 있습니다. 또는 장치가 엉망인 일부 NAT 뒤에 있습니다. 장치가 더 자주 다시 등록되도록 세션의 만료 시간을 단축 할 수 있습니다. – Davyzhu

답변

0

UDP를 통한 호출이 자주 발생하지 않습니다. TCP를 사용해보십시오. 정상적으로 올바르게 작동해야합니다. 에서 TCP와 UDP 모양의 차이에 대한 자세한 내용은

는 : https://stackoverflow.com/a/5970545/7131120

+0

휴대 전화 데이터를 등록한 앱이 등록되었지만 전화가 오지는 않지만 UDP를 기반으로하는 모바일 네트워크의 ALG로 인해 차단과 관련된 것이 있습니까? –